Ilmanvuotoluvun, also known as the air change rate or air exchange rate, is a measure of the rate at which outdoor air replaces indoor air within a given space. It is typically expressed in air changes per hour (ACH). This metric is crucial in indoor air quality management, as it helps determine how quickly pollutants can be diluted or removed from a space.
